Trump and Saudi Prince Hold Secret Middle East Peace Talks

A strategic dialogue between Saudi Crown Prince Mohammed bin Salman (MBS) and former US President Donald Trump signals a potential paradigm shift in Middle Eastern diplomacy. This unexpected meeting underscores a renewed focus on regional peace efforts and could have profound implications for global markets, particularly the cryptocurrency sector which is increasingly sensitive to geopolitical developments.

The convergence of these influential figures suggests a recalibration of power dynamics in the oil-rich Middle East, with potential ripple effects on energy markets and international finance. Market watchers are closely monitoring how this diplomatic rapprochement might influence oil prices and cryptocurrency markets, both of which have historically shown sensitivity to geopolitical tensions in the region.

Coldcard Hack Triggers Bitcoin Exodus to Exchanges - Opposite Post-FTX Trend

The Coldcard hardware wallet vulnerability has led to an $89 million exploit, triggering a mass exodus of smaller Bitcoin holders to exchanges - a stark contrast to the post-FTX collapse trend of 2022. This security breach has caused retail investors to prioritize safety over self-custody, moving their Bitcoin assets to centralized platforms for protection. This reversal in behavior highlights how security concerns can quickly reshape market dynamics, with smaller Bitcoin investors prioritizing liquidity and protection against technical vulnerabilities. While the FTX collapse drove users toward self-custody solutions, the Coldcard exploit has created a temporary flight to centralized exchanges, demonstrating how even the most decentralized community can shift toward centralized platforms when faced with tangible threats to their digital assets.

$20 Billion AI Fund's Collapse Shows Why Bitcoin Is the First Wall Street Sells During Margin Calls

The sudden collapse of a $20 billion AI hedge fund delivers a critical warning to the cryptocurrency market. After an impressive 439% gain through June, the fund lost roughly two-thirds of its value in July, forcing the sale of $16 billion in public stocks as leverage turned against them. This event reveals a dangerous pattern: when Wall Street needs cash quickly, Bitcoin may be the first asset to be sacrificed.

The situation exposes Bitcoin's vulnerability to traditional market pressures. Institutional investors entering the crypto space with leverage may be forced to sell their digital assets to cover losses in other sectors, creating an unwanted correlation with traditional financial markets. This AI fund collapse serves as a reminder that decentralization doesn't fully insulate Bitcoin from traditional market forces, especially during times of financial stress.
